First, let's talk about the ingredients. Pistachios are the star of the show. These little green nuts are not only delicious but also packed with nutrients. They add a wonderful crunch and a distinct, earthy flavor to the bars. You'll also need some graham crackers for the base. The crumbled graham crackers provide a sturdy foundation that holds all the other ingredients together. And of course, there's the sweet element. Condensed milk acts as the glue that binds the pistachios and graham crackers, while also adding a rich, creamy sweetness.
To start making these bars, begin by crushing the graham crackers. You can use a food processor for a quick and even crush, or if you're feeling a bit more rustic, place the crackers in a plastic bag and use a rolling pin to break them down. Once the graham crackers are finely crushed, pour them into a large mixing bowl. Add the chopped pistachios to the bowl. The ratio of graham crackers to pistachios is a matter of personal preference, but a good starting point is about 2 parts graham crackers to 1 part pistachios.
Next, pour in the condensed milk. Stir the mixture well until all the ingredients are thoroughly combined. The mixture should be moist enough to hold together when pressed, but not too wet. If it seems too dry, you can add a little more condensed milk, a teaspoon at a time, until you reach the right consistency.
Now, it's time to prepare the pan. Line a rectangular baking pan with parchment paper. This will make it easy to remove the bars once they're set. Pour the pistachio and graham cracker mixture into the pan and press it down firmly. Use a spatula or the back of a spoon to spread the mixture evenly across the pan and create a smooth, flat surface.
Once the mixture is in the pan, it's time to let it set. Place the pan in the refrigerator for at least a few hours, or overnight if you have the time. The cold temperature will help the bars firm up and develop their shape. While waiting, you can start thinking about how you want to serve these delicious treats.
When the bars are set, remove them from the refrigerator. Use the parchment paper to lift the bars out of the pan and place them on a cutting board. Use a sharp knife to cut the bars into squares or rectangles. You can make them as large or as small as you like, depending on your serving preferences.
These no - bake pistachio bars are incredibly versatile. You can serve them as a dessert after a meal, or as a snack on their own. They're also great for parties or potlucks. You can even customize them by adding a drizzle of chocolate on top. Simply melt some chocolate chips in the microwave or on the stovetop, and use a spoon to drizzle the chocolate over the bars. The contrast between the smooth, sweet chocolate and the crunchy, nutty pistachios is truly divine.
Another way to elevate these bars is by adding a sprinkle of sea salt on top. The saltiness of the sea salt enhances the sweetness of the bars and adds a new layer of flavor. It's a simple yet effective way to take these already delicious bars to the next level.
